Residents in parts of Point Fortin and La Brea will face a temporary disruption in their water supply this week as the Point Fortin Desalination Plant undergoes mechanical repairs.
The Water and Sewerage Authority (WASA) said the plant’s operator, Seven Seas Water, has scheduled a shutdown from 6:00 a.m. on Thursday 15 May to 2:00 a.m. on Friday 16 May.
The planned maintenance will affect water supply to several communities, including Point Fortin proper, Techier, Vance River, Parrylands, Cochrane, Mahaica, Lot 10, Savannah, Harriman Park, Clifton Hill, Reservoir Hill, Merrimac, Vessigny, TGU, and parts of La Brea up to the Pitch Lake.
